Analysis

In 2015, Ireland's at-risk-of-poverty rate by poverty threshold, age and sex decreased by 4.8% compared to 2014, reaching 17.7%.

The figure is below the EU-27 average of 21.4%.

Ireland ranks 20th out of 27 EU member states with reported data — in the bottom half of the distribution.

Over the past five years, the indicator has fallen by 6.3% (from 18.9% in 2010).

Source: Eurostat dataset ilc_li02, accessed via the eupublicdata pipeline.
